Characterizations

DDX39B (Homo sapiens)
Method: knockdown or knockout
Attachment from submitter
compliant
Caption
Western blot following CRISPR against DDX39B in HepG2 whole cell lysate using DDX39B specific antibody. Lane 1 is a ladder, lane 2 is HepG2 non-targeting control knockdown, lane 3 and 4 are two different CRISPR against DDX39B. DDX39B protein appears as the green arrow, GAPDH serves as a control and appears in red arrow.

DDX39B (Homo sapiens)
K562
Method: immunoprecipitation
Attachment from submitter
compliant
Caption
IP-WB analysis of K562 whole cell lysate using the DDX39B specific antibody, RN116PW. Lane 1 is 2.5% of five million whole cell lysate input. Lanes 2 and 3 are 50% of IP enrichment from five million whole cell lysate using normal IgG antibody and the DDX39B-specific antibody, RN116PW. The same antibody was used to detect protein levels via Western blot. This antibody passes preliminary validation and will be further pursued for secondary validation. *NOTE* Protein sizes are taken from Genecards.org and are only estimates based on sequence. Actual protein size may differ based on protein characteristics and electrophoresis method used.

DDX39B (Homo sapiens)
Method: immunoprecipitation
Attachment from submitter
Caption
IP-WB analysis of K562 whole cell lysate using DDX39B specific antibody. Lane 1 is 2.5% of five million whole cell lysate Input, lane 2 is 2.5% of supernatant after immunoprecipitation and Lane 3 is 50% of IP enrichment using rabbit polyclonal Anti-DDX39B (UAP56) pAb. This antibody did not meet our primary validation criteria using our standard IP protocol in the indicated cell type.
